Paper Options Help Us Cover All Angles

A recent meeting with spec and packaging reps from Neenah Paper and Millcraft demonstrated how Neenah continues to pave new ground in establishing itself as a premier paper resource with comprehensive solutions. Achieving just about every eco certification possible, the mill is a leader in environmentalism, taking seriously the sustainability concerns of its clients.

A highlight was the introduction of the first 100% post consumer, single-ply folding board. While a natural fit for retailers and confectioners requiring green packaging, the performance characteristics are also ideal for pocket folders, portfolios and sales kits, providing a perfect surface for print, embossing, foil stamping and more. Other paper lines have heavyweight stocks or even the same 18 pt. gauge. But none has the recycle content or the environmental qualifications as Neenah folding board. It’s smooth, with a 92 brightness and shows far less “fleck” (evidence of post consumer fiber) than the competition.

This new addition allows us to offer our clients with sustainability interests a fully eco-friendly option for marketing materials that require dimensional stability.

Neenah has also increased its digital offerings to accommodate the smaller print runs ensuing from the slower economy. Not only are the paper mills modifying brands, but our printers are following suit by upgrading equipment to be able to offer a broader range of capabilities. Some techniques that previously could be done only in litho printing can now be accomplished on digital presses.

Again, these developments allow us to create more impactful design and while still accommodating your budget. Sounds like a package deal.
